fair enough lemon... i have 8 songs posted and would probably ask that you listen to amsterdam blues or tough love first but on the same hand these are all great songs so take your pick. they were recorded at my home on a 16bit DAW using only 1 at3003 pencil condensor and a ev pl20...they are of the acoustic roots genre. the room is a spair bedroom carpet on the floor and dry wall ceiling and walls. the monitors that i am using are alesis mkII..that's about it. if there's anything else that would help let me know...

Hey man...I checked out "Girl In Bar." I like it a ton, so I'm not gonna' beat the shit out of you, lol. The recording sounds damned decent, but I kinda' hate the way you've mixed this one. That reverb on your vocal makes the track sound like something by Glen Campbell circa' 1965. Or maybe some of the Simon/Garfunkel recordings.

So WA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AY too much verb on the vocal. I think I could stand it if the guitars weren't so IN YOUR FACE.
